Item 2.01 Completion of Acquisition or Disposition of Assets.
On June 6, 2012, Sweet Tooth Acquisition Corp. (Merger Sub), a Delaware corporation and a wholly-owned subsidiary of Fanatics, Inc., a Delaware corporation (Fanatics), merged with and into Dreams, Inc., a Utah corporation (Dreams or the Company), with Dreams continuing as the surviving corporation (the Merger), pursuant to the Amended and Restated Agreement and Plan of Merger, dated as of April 13, 2012, by and among Fanatics, Merger Sub and Dreams (the Merger Agreement). As a result of the Merger, Dreams became a wholly-owned subsidiary of Fanatics.
At 4:01 PM on June 6, 2012, the effective time of the Merger (the Effective Time), on the terms and subject to the conditions set forth in the Merger Agreement, each share of Dreams common stock issued and outstanding immediately prior to the Effective Time was converted into the right to receive $3.45 in cash, without interest (the Merger Consideration). Following the Effective Time, all such shares of Dreams common stock are no longer outstanding, were automatically cancelled and have ceased to exist, and each holder of such Common Stock has ceased to have any rights with respect thereto, except the right to receive the Merger Consideration.
Also at the Effective Time, each option granted under any Company stock option plan was fully accelerated, and each then unexpired and unexercised option was cancelled and, in exchange therefor, each former holder of any such cancelled Company option became entitled to receive in cash an amount equal to the product of the total number of shares of Company common stock previously subject to such Company option and the excess, if any, of the Merger Consideration over the exercise price per share of Company common stock previously subject to such Company option. Also at the Effective Time, each warrant to purchase Company common stock that was issued and unexpired and unexercised immediately prior to the Effective Time and not terminated pursuant to its terms in connection with the Merger became entitled to receive upon the exercise of such Company warrant a payment in cash equal to the product of the total number of shares of Company common stock previously subject to such Company warrant and the excess, if any, of the Merger Consideration over the exercise price per share of common stock previously subject to the Company warrant.

Item 3.01. Notice of Delisting or Failure to Satisfy a Continued Listing Rule or Standard; Transfer of Listing.
In connection with the completion of the Merger, Dreams has notified the NYSE AMEX Equities Exchange (AMEX) that each outstanding share of Dreams common stock was converted in the Merger into the right to receive the Merger Consideration and has requested that AMEX file a notification of removal from listing on Form 25 with the Securities and Exchange Commission with respect to Dreams common stock. Trading of Dreams common stock on AMEX was suspended as of the closing of trading on June 6, 2012. The Company intends to file a Form 15 to suspend its reporting obligations under Section 13(a) and 15(d) of the Securities Exchange Act of 1934, as amended (the Exchange Act), as soon as practicable.

Item 5.01. Changes in Control of Registrant.
The information provided in response to Item 2.01 of this Current Report on Form 8-K is incorporated herein by reference. As a result of the Merger, Dreams became a wholly-owned subsidiary of Fanatics which constituted a change of control of Dreams. The total consideration paid by Fanatics for the outstanding securities was approximately $156 million. The source of funds for the cash consideration was equity financing provided by certain investment funds or private equity funds. There are no known arrangements which may at a subsequent date result in a change of control of the Company.
Item 5.02. Departure of Directors or Certain Officers; Election of Directors; Appointment of Certain Officers; Compensatory Arrangements of Certain Officers.
In accordance with the terms of the Merger Agreement, at the Effective Time, each of the directors who constituted the Board of Directors of Dreams prior to the Merger were replaced, and Alan Trager and Thomas Baumlin, the directors of Merger Sub prior to the Effective Time, became the directors of the Company.

Dreams Shareholders Approve Merger
PLANTATION, FL, June 6, 2012 Dreams, Inc. (NYSE Amex: DRJ), a multi-channel retailer focused on the licensed sports products industry, today announced that, at a Special Meeting of shareholders held today, its shareholders have voted to approve and adopt the Amended and Restated Agreement and Plan of Merger dated April 13, 2012 among the Company, Fanatics, Inc., a Delaware corporation (Fanatics), and Sweet Tooth Acquisition Corp., a Delaware corporation and a wholly owned subsidiary of Fanatics.
The Board of Directors of Dreams has authorized management immediately to take all necessary steps to effectuate the merger, which Dreams expects to become effective shortly after 4:00 p.m. Eastern time today. Upon closing of the transaction, the Company will become a wholly-owned subsidiary of Fanatics, the Companys common stock will no longer be listed on the NYSE Amex Equities Exchange and the Companys shareholders will be entitled to receive $3.45 in cash for each share of the Companys common stock.
About Fanatics, Inc.
Fanatics provides e-commerce, merchandising, marketing and fulfillment services for professional sports leagues and teams, collegiate athletic programs and conferences, and other major sports properties. Offering broad assortments online consisting of hundreds of thousands of officially licensed items, Fanatics leverages both its large network of partners and its own collection of proprietary brands to distribute goods to consumers all over the world. www.fanatics.com.
